A juvenile's social media threat targeting Dothan High School has resulted in an arrest, Dothan Police Chief William Benny said Friday.
Benny said that on Thursday, police were made aware of a threat made on social media to target DHS on Oct. 13. The person who made the threat was identified as a student at the school, Benny added.
"Once the student was identified, contact was made with the student as well as forensic analysis of their social media accounts," said Benny. The juvenile was arrested charged with second-degree making terrorist threats and placed in the Southeast Alabama Diversion Center.
Due to the juvenile's age, no further information can be released, Benny said. Dothan City Schools will follow up with discipline according to their student code of conduct.
